insurance for exhibition, also known as fine art insurance or exhibition insurance, is a specialized form of coverage that is designed to protect art pieces and items on display during an exhibition. This type of insurance provides coverage for a wide range of risks, including damage, theft, and loss of artwork. Without insurance coverage, organizers and participants are at risk of financial loss in the event of an unforeseen incident.

One of the main reasons why insurance for exhibition is essential is to protect the valuable artwork on display. Art pieces can be fragile and delicate, and they are susceptible to damage from accidents, natural disasters, and theft. In the unfortunate event that artwork is damaged or stolen during an exhibition, insurance coverage can help cover the cost of repairs or replacement. Without insurance, organizers and participants would have to bear the entire financial burden of such incidents, which can be devastating and costly.

In addition to protecting artwork, insurance for exhibition also provides liability coverage for organizers and participants. Hosting an exhibition involves inviting the public to view and interact with the artwork on display. In the event that a visitor is injured or suffers property damage while attending the exhibition, organizers and participants could be held liable for damages. With the right insurance coverage, organizers and participants are protected against liability claims and legal expenses that may arise from such incidents.

Another important aspect of insurance for exhibition is coverage for transportation and installation of artwork. Art pieces are often transported to and from the exhibition venue, and they are carefully installed and displayed for viewers. During transportation and installation, artwork is at risk of damage from accidents, mishandling, or other unforeseen events. Insurance coverage can help protect against these risks and ensure that artwork is properly covered throughout the exhibition process.

When it comes to selecting insurance for exhibition, organizers and participants have a variety of options to choose from. There are different types of insurance policies available, including temporary exhibition insurance, annual fine art insurance, and blanket fine art insurance. The type of coverage needed will depend on the specific needs and requirements of the exhibition, such as the duration of the event, the value of the artwork on display, and the location of the exhibition.
